Remove rear seat. No need to have any spring compressors as you are not removing the spring from the actual strut or for that matter the assembly from the car.. Just after removing the seat, tighten the center bolt (to the TQ spec for factory, unsure off hand but usually around 30-50lb). This is the bolt that mounts the top hat to the assembly. And tighten the other mounting bolts for the strut mount. Very easy.
